Default Azenis RT-615 - 205/50-15 not until late '05?

After months of wondering if Vulcan Tire's claim about "first quarter '05" availability for the new RT-615 Azenis in 205/50-15 was true, I inquired with Falken. Here's the speedy reply I got:


> Jon,
>
> We are still planning to make this size in our new RT-615 pattern-
> but have not got final confirmation on this yet. Any production in
> this size would be scheduled in the late part of this year.
>
>
> Tim @ Falken Tire


All I can say is "awwwww..."
